#### B. Software Development & Artifacts UI The Artifacts feature is a generational shift for developers and UI designers. When asking Claude to build interactive React dashboards, SVG graphics, or markdown summaries, it renders the application live in a dedicated side panel. You can interact with stateful buttons, copy clean modular components, and iterate on styling in real-time.
#### C. Massive Context Processing (200k Tokens) With a 200,000-token context window (equivalent to roughly 150,000 words or a 500-page book), Claude 3.5 Sonnet effortlessly ingested entire API documentation folders, multi-chapter manuscripts, and quarterly financial PDFs without losing needle-in-a-haystack references.

### 3. Pricing & Value Assessment - **Free Tier**: Free access with standard speed and dynamic message caps that reset every 5 hours. - **Claude Pro ($20/mo)**: 5x higher usage bandwidth, priority access during high-traffic peaks, and early rollouts of new reasoning models. - **Team Tier ($25/user/mo)**: Shared project knowledge bases and administrative billing controls.
